Job Overview NOC Engineer:
The NOC Engineer works on a team directly supporting our customers and their networks, and serves as an escalation and mentor to our Service Desk. This person is an excellent communicator, works well in a team-based environment, and can manage working on multiple escalated trouble tickets at once while also responding to system generated NOC alerts. This person is experienced in troubleshooting and configuring a wide range of products, from firewalls, routers and switches, to desktops, servers, Azure, Windows Server, Active Directory, Linux, Office 365, SIEMs, virtualization, and SANs. The NOC Technician is capable of independently troubleshooting and resolving a wide-range of issues in both remote and on-site scenarios. This is primarily an in office position in Warwick, RI, with occasional dispatch to local sites.
Responsibilities and Duties:
- Solve complex technical issues within our customer network environments to restore or improve business operations in a timely and accurate manner
- Provide continual updates to customers and internal resources of ongoing progress on service issues
- Respond to Network Operation Center monitoring alerts including, but not limited to, Server alerts, Network alerts, Antivirus alerts, Backup alerts, etc.
- Assist Technicians by serving as a mentor to help them them solve tickets and take ownership of escalated tickets when necessary
- Keep client documentation up to date when changes are made, or new SOPs created
- Takes ownership of tasks and tickets, following through to ensure complete resolution
- Takes personal interest in, and responsibility for, quality of work they perform
- Complete detailed time entries for all work being done on tickets daily.

Skills and Experience
- Expertise in how to install, configure and troubleshoot computer hardware and operating systems
- Expertise in networking, with the ability to pinpoint root cause and remediate majority of network related issues
- Expertise in firewalls, routers, switches, and wireless technology.
- Comfortable with Cisco CLI and ability to work through other languages (Dell, FortiGate, etc).
- Expertise in Windows Server and Active Directory
- Expertise in Azure and Office 365
- Expertise in virtualization and shared storage technologies
- Working knowledge of Linux operating systems (GUI and CLI)
- Working knowledge of SQL
- Ability to deal effectively with stressful situations
- Understands that the success of individuals is measured by the success of their teams
- Ability to quickly learn new technologies using self-study materials and intuition
- Ability to articulate technical information clearly and simply to non-technical people
- Is self-motivated and can be self-directed when necessary
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ree preferred
- Equivalent combination of education and experience
- CCNA, MCSE, or 5+ years engineering experience preferred
Job Type: Full-time
Pay: $70,000.00 – $100,000.00 per year
